    It's a difficult question to answer without knowing all of the facts. For instance: interior or exterior job, the type of surface area - perfectly smooth or textured in some way? the manner in which the paint is applied - spray, roller or brush of some kind, the vicinity - i.e. town or city location, repairs that might need to be made to the surface area, the number of coats to be applied, objects that might need to be moved by the painter, whether the painter will be the one supplying the paint, or the customer, etc.

    There are many factors that go into pricing paint jobs. Until more facts are known, it's difficult to answer your question. If you could supply more information, it would be appreciated!

    Prices range between $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ot. However, you must consider any scraping, powerwashing, cualking, etc. Take the square footage and mult. It by both $1.50 and then 3.50. This will give you high/low numbers. Remember to add your material costs! If there is a lot of scraping (time consuming) charge $3.50, if not and it's easy to prep charge less!
